The contents of the First-aid box is mentioned in the respective State Factory Rules. The net extract is given below:
76. First-aid appliance - The first aid boxes or cupboards shall be distinctively marked with a red
cross on a white background and shall contain the following equipment:-
(A) For factories in which the number of persons employed does not exceed ten, or (in the case of
factories in which mechanical power is not used) does not exceed fifty persons-Each first-aid box or
cupboard shall contain the following equipment:-
(i) Six small size sterilised dressings
(ii) Three medium size sterilised dressings
(iii) Three large size sterilised dressings
(iv) Three large size sterilised burn dressings
(v) One (60 ml.) bottle of cetrimide solution (1 per cent) or a suitable antiseptic solution
(vi) One (60 ml.) bottle of mercurochrome solution (2 per cent) in water
(vii) One (30 ml.) bottle containing salvolatile having the doses and mode of administration indicated
on the label.
(viii) One pair of scissors
(ix) One roll of adhesive plaster (2 cms. x 1 metre)
(x) Six pieces of sterilised eye-pads in separate sealed packets
(xi) A bottle containing 100 tablets (each of 5 grains) of aspirin or any other analgesic
(xii) Ointment for burns
(xiii) Polythene wash bottle (1/2 litre i.e. 500 c.c.) for washing eyes
(xiv) A snake-bite lancet
(xv) One (30 ml) bottle containing potassium permanganate crystals
(xvi) One copy of first-aid leaflet issued by the Directorate-General of Factory Advice Service and
Labour Institutes, Government of India, Bombay.
(B) For factories in which mechanical power is used and in which the number of persons employed
exceed ten but does not exceed fifty. Each first-aid box or cupboard shall contain the following
equipment:-
(i) Twelve small size sterilised dressings
(ii) Six medium size sterilised dressings
(iii) Six large size sterilised dressings
(iv) Six large size sterilised burn dressings
(v) Six (15 gm) packets of sterilised cotton wool
(vi) One (120 ml.) bottle of cetrimide solution (1 per cent) or a suitable antiseptic solution.
(vii) One (120 ml.) bottle of mercurochrome solution (2 per cent) in water
(viii) One (60 ml.) bottle containing salvolatile having the dose and mode of administration indicated
on the label.
(ix) One pair of scissors
(x) Two rolls of adhesive plaster (2 cms. x 1 metre)
(xi) Eight pieces of sterilised eye-pads in separate sealed packets
(xii) One tourniquet
(xiii) One dozen safety pins
(xiv) A bottle containing 100 tablets (each of 5 grains) of aspirin or any other analgesic
(xv) Ointment for burns
(xvi) One polythene wash bottle (1/2 litre i.e. 500 c.c.) for washing eyes
(xvii) A snake-bite lancet
(xviii) One (30 ml) bottle containing potassium permanganate crystals
(xix) One copy of the first-aid leaflet issued by the Directorate-General of Factory Advice Service and
Labour Institutes, Government of India, Bombay.
(C) For factories employing more than fifty persons - Each first-aid box or cupboard shall contain the
following equipment:-
(i) Twenty-four small sterilised dressings
(ii) Twelve medium size sterilised dressings.
(iii) Twelve large size sterilised dressings.
(iv) Twelve large size sterilised burn dressings.
(v) Twelve (15 gm.) packets of sterilised cotton wool
(vi) One (200 ml.) bottle of cetrimide solution (1 per cent) or suitable antiseptic solution
(vii) One (200 ml.) bottle of mercurochrome solution (2 per cent) in water
(viii) One (120 ml.) bottle of salvolatile having the dose and mode of administration indicated on
label.
(ix) One pair of scissors
(x) One roll of adhesive plaster (6 cms. x 1 metre)
(xi) Two rolls of adhesive plaster (2 cms. x 1 metre)
(xii) Twelve pieces of sterilised eye-pads in separate sealed packets
(xiii) A bottle containing 100 tablets (each 5 grains) of aspirin or any other analgesic
(xiv) One polythene wash bottle (500 c.c.) for washing eyes.
(xv) Twelve roller bandages 10 cms. wide.
(xvi) Twelve roller bandages 5 cms. wide.
(xvii) Six triangular bandages.
(xviii) One tourniquet
(xix) A supply of suitable splints
(xx) Two packets of safety pins
(xxi) Kidney tray
(xxii) A snake-bite lancet
(xxiii) One (30 ml) bottle containing potassium permanganate crystals
(xxiv) Ointment for burns
(xxv) First-aid leaflet issued by the Directorate General of Factory Advice Service and Labour
Institutes, Bombay:
Provided that items (xiv) to (xxi) inclusive need not be included in the standard first-aid box or
cupboard (a) where there is a properly equipped ambulance room, or (b) if at least one box
containing such item and placed and maintained in accordance with the requirements of section 45 is
separately provided.
(D) In lieu of the dressings required under items (i) and (ii), there may be substituted adhesive wound
dressings approved by the Chief Inspector of Factories and other equipment or medicines that may
be considered essential and recommended by the Chief Inspector of Factories from time to time.]88
